Janet Louise Johnson in the newspapers



In 1978, Janet Louise Johnson (who changed her name to Janet Julian) debuted as Nancy Drew on the ABC TV series The Hardy Boys/Nancy Drew Mysteries, taking over the role from Pamela Sue Martin. Accordingly, Janet Louise Johnson received a fair amount of press during the early months of 1978.




Mostly, people just wanted to get to know the new actress who was taking over the role of Nancy Drew. When Janet Louise Johnson was cast as Pamela Sue Martin's replacement, she was a new face on television (she had previously appeared as a child actor in small roles on Alias Smith and Jones and The Waltons back in 1973). Her assumption of the Nancy Drew role was slightly controversial since the network did not immediately explain why Pamela Sue Martin had departed.
